On supported operating systems (Windows 2000 and Windows XP) Hex Editor allows you to open computer physical memory for read-only access only. You must be a member of Administrators local or domain group in order to get proper access to the physical memory.
Microsoft has discontinued access to computer physical memory starting from Windows Server 2003 SP1. That is, this OS and all subsequent OSes (including Vista and Server 2008) do not provide access to RAM to user-mode applications. There is no way around this.
For older operating systems, Windows 2000 and Windows XP, users with corresponding access rights have full access to RAM. Hex Editor limits this access to read-only in order to maintain system stability.
RAM is always rapidly modified, so contents of every range of this "document" may change at any time.
